Property summary
This exceptional business opportunity in Gates, Oregon, presents a unique blend of commercial and residential properties. The 1.17-acre lot is zoned Commercial-Residential (CR), providing flexibility for future expansion or diversification. The core business, Lawn Garden Industrial, has been a fixture in the community since 1970, specializing in small engine parts and tools. The existing inventory includes a substantial stock of parts, tools, and equipment housed within a 3,600 square foot building. The property also features two large storage containers, adding to the ample storage capacity. Beyond the commercial aspect, a 1,026 square foot manufactured home built in 2005 provides comfortable living quarters with three bedrooms and two bathrooms. The home boasts a 400-amp electrical panel, ensuring sufficient power for both residential and commercial needs. Two separate meters are installed, one for commercial and one for residential use. Further enhancing the property's appeal are two RV spots equipped with water and septic hookups, with conduit already in place for electrical connections.
